FACT SHEET
Dates:21 Jan to 3 Feb, 2011
Festival opening:4pm, 21 January, 2011 at National Theatre Auditorium, Bangladesh Shilpakala Academy, Dhaka, Bangladesh
Participating countries:31
Argentina, Australia, Bangladesh, Cambodia, Chile, France, Finland, Georgia, Germany, Hungary, India, Indonesia, Iran, Ireland, Italy, Japan, Mexico, Mozambique, Nepal, Norway, Pakistan, Palestine, Philippines, Puerto Rico, Singapore, Spain, Sri Lanka, Togo, Turkey, U.K. and U.S.A.
What's on during the festival:
- 29 Print Exhibitions
- Mobile exhibitions on 10 rickshaw vans
- 33 Digital Presentations including 2 Films and one Play "Parable of the Lost Post Office/ Rabindranath Tagore"
- Video Conference with Dr. Luis Moreno-Ocampo, Prosecutor, International Criminal Court
- 9 Workshops
- 1 Portfolio Review
Venues: Alliance Francaise de Dhaka; Asiatic Gallery of Fine Arts; Bangladesh Shilpakala Academy, British council; Drik Gallery; Goethe Institute, Lichutola, Faculty of Fine Arts, Dhaka University.
Evening sessions: Lectures, debates, digital presentations and film shows 21-27 January, 2011.
